Traders eye South African rate cut as inflation drops to 5-year low

Inflation cools as fuel and food prices dip, boosting rate cut expectations.
Published on

Key topics:

  • March inflation falls to 2.7%, below SARB target range

  • Traders now see 68% chance of May interest rate cut

  • Fuel and food prices lead inflation slowdown
